Arlington, VA sits just across the Potomac from Washington, D.C., making it a natural extension of the nation’s capital tech ecosystem. With a 2023 median household income of $97,000 and a tech workforce that grew 12% last year, the county attracts talent looking for high‑paying, mission‑critical roles in defense, cybersecurity, and data analytics. The presence of federal agencies and a dense network of contractors gives Arlington a unique advantage: companies often offer competitive salaries and rapid career progression.

Major employers in the area include Booz Allen Hamilton, Northrop Grumman, and Leidos, all of which specialize in defense and intelligence software. Cybersecurity firms such as Palo Alto Networks and Darktrace have regional offices, while cloud leaders like Microsoft and VMware maintain large development teams. The startup scene is energized by the Arlington Tech Center and venture firms that back AI, fintech, and health‑tech companies. This blend of legacy defense contractors and agile startups creates a diverse job pool ranging from software engineering to product management and security architecture.

Arlington’s cost of living is high: the median home price hovers around $800,000, and a one‑bedroom apartment in Clarendon or Ballston can cost $2,700/month. For tech professionals, salary transparency is crucial to ensure that compensation keeps pace with local expenses. What types of tech jobs are currently available in Arlington, VA?
Arlington offers a broad spectrum of tech roles—from software engineers and data scientists to cybersecurity analysts and cloud architects. Product managers, UX designers, DevOps engineers, and AI researchers find opportunities with defense contractors, fintech startups, and major cloud providers. The region also hosts roles in systems engineering, network operations, and technical project management for federal and commercial clients.
How do remote and on‑site work arrangements trend in Arlington tech roles?
While Arlington’s tech scene remains heavily on‑site due to its defense and government contract nature, many firms have adopted hybrid models. Companies like Booz Allen Hamilton and Northrop Grumman allow work from home up to two days a week, whereas startups in Clarendon often require on‑site collaboration. Candidates should verify the specific remote policy during the interview process.

What salary expectations should I have for tech jobs in Arlington, VA?
Tech salaries in Arlington typically range from $110,000 for entry‑level software engineers to $180,000+ for senior roles. Cybersecurity specialists and cloud architects can command $150,000–$200,000.
